Seasonal Fluctuations and Weather Patterns in October

September to November in Las Vegas is marked by a decline in temperatures, transitioning from the scorching heat of summer to the mild warmth of autumn. October, however, stands out as a transitional month, where temperatures remain relatively warm but show a noticeable cooling trend. The average high temperature in October is around 78°F (25°C), while the average low temperature is approximately 54°F (12°C). This slight drop in temperature makes October an ideal time for tourists to visit, as the warm weather is still suitable for outdoor activities.

Frequency and Impact of Rain Showers

October is a relatively dry month in Las Vegas, but it is not immune to rain showers. On average, Las Vegas experiences around 1.3 inches (33 mm) of rainfall in October, with most showers occurring in the form of short, intense storms. While rain showers are relatively rare, they can have a significant impact on the city’s infrastructure, particularly on local roads and highways. The city’s drainage systems are designed to handle excess water, but heavy rains can still cause flash flooding and disruptions to traffic.

Historical Rainfall Data in Las Vegas

According to data from the National Centers for Environmental Information (NCEI), the average precipitation for Las Vegas in October is around 0.71 inches. However, it’s not uncommon for some years to see little to no rainfall, while other years may experience heavy rainfall events. For example, in 2018, Las Vegas received over 2 inches of rainfall in October, while in 2019, the total precipitation for the month was just 0.04 inches.
